Last rally for France between Davos and Prmanon

Like many other national, even France is struggling with the last rally before the onset of the World Cup, to be held in Ruka November 26.

The last stage will be divided into two parts: "We were for the first days in Davos, where we trained at 1600 meters of altitude, on a ring of 4 km," he explained the director François Faivre. "On Sunday we moved to the National Center of Prémanon, where we will have a second working week, also carrying out the selections for the first official engagements." The altitude training have been designed especially according to the third and fourth stage of the CDM, scheduled on the same Davos and La Clusaz, respectively. In Switzerland, the sprint team has been able to compete with the national home, in a classic test that has dominated Baptiste Gros. The opening round of the main circuit will take place in the same format; In this regard, the technical leader of the sprint group, Cyril Burdet, said the squad for the Finnish tests will be branched only in the week. Renaud Jay, Richard Jouve and the same Gros are the only ones already sure of the place.
